LifeBridge Health Data Breach Exposes Personal Information: Lynch Carpenter Investigates Claims
PITTSBURGH, Oct. 23,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- LifeBridge Health (“LifeBridge”), a health care provider with nearly 150 locations in and around Baltimore, Maryland,1 recently announced a cybersecurity incident in which an unauthorized user accessed data from LifeBridge’s third-party electronic health records (“EHR”) vendor. This security incident impacted the personally identifiable information (“PII”) and protected health information (“PHI”) of an unknown number of LifeBridge patients. The information compromised in the incident includes the following:
- names
- Social Security numbers
- information included within patient medical records such as:
- medical record numbers
- doctors
- diagnoses
- medicines
- test results
- images
- care and treatment.
